Description

In writing this practical book, Ronit Bird has drawn on her teaching and training experience to create teaching plans for key numeracy topics, aimed at those working with students aged 9-16.She provides detailed strategies for teaching numeracy skills through a progression of practical activities and visualisation techniques which build the self-esteem of students who need extra help and give them a basic foundation in number. While the plans cover the National Numeracy Strategy, they can also be used in any setting where maths is being taught.Topics covered include:•games and puzzles for learning number components•bridging•multiplication•division•reasoning strategiesA bank of accompanying resources, games, activities and Sudoku puzzles is available on the CD included with this book.This is an ideal resource for both class teachers and maths subject teachers, and is equally useful for teaching assistants and learning support assistants
